Postby guest » Sat Aug 02, 2003 9:27 am

I hear he doesn't walk too much (though that's improved recently), not too much power (16 career homers). His hallmark has been a very high average, .323 in the minors for his career and .341 at Pawtucket this year, though so far that hasn't translated to the major leagues. Supposedly has the "potential" to be a future batting champion. Good fielder, and he generally has about as many steals as homers.

So... I expect him to start next year for the Pirates (whose second basemen this season have been the murderer's row of Pokey Reese, Jeff Reboulet, and Abraham Nunez) and put up maybe .285/10/75/15 or so numbers. Eventually I'd project .320/20/90/20 maybe, though the 20 homers is a little unlikely. He's a classic overachiever, so they say, and he's drawn comparisons to David Eckstein.
